US Army QUARPEL Raincoat Mid-Period Quarpel is a water-repellent treatment technology for fabrics developed in 1959 by the US Army Quartermaster Research and Development Laboratories (now the US Army Natick Soldier Research, Development and Engineering Center). This item is a mid-period model with two cuff buttons and a cotton/polyester fabric. The early model had two cuff buttons and a cotton/nylon fabric. The late model has a cotton/polyester fabric and simplified with one cuff button. The fabric is thin, making it a light coat perfect for spring and autumn. It also comes with the belt, which is often missing.
